怎样选择最合适的Linux发行版?23个版本横向对比,总有适合你的

wenchao1024 · · 1237 次点击 · 开始浏览    置顶
这是一个创建于 的主题,其中的信息可能已经有所发展或是发生改变。

Linux生态系统如此丰富,其中一个主要原因在于其强大的变体产品―发行版,将底层架构与特定工具结合在一起,以提供不同的功能组合。 虽然在Distrowatch.com上面拥有几百个不同的发行版,但为了让你找到最符合自己需求的完美风格,我们精心制作了这份列表,从而免除潜在的未知麻烦。 **[PS:硬核总结linux环境开发工具,包含linux,虚拟机,编译器,编辑器,测试工具,加密工具](https://github.com/0voice/linux_environment_tools)** ![img](https://pica.zhimg.com/80/v2-1480a5fb51f834518f827779da53c4a9_720w.png) [Linux Mint](https://www.linuxmint.com/)提供了经典桌面配置的现代版本,如果你曾经使用过Windows XP/7/8/10,那将会对屏幕底部的面板、菜单、快速启动图标和系统托盘感到非常熟悉。 这个发行版易于安装,并且配备了普通家庭日常所需的几乎所有应用,可以立即为你提供服务。 - **专业知识需求:1颗心** - 桌面环境: Cinnamon,MATE,XFCE,KDE - 使用场景: 通用桌面操作系统 - 官方网站: https://www.linuxmint.com/ - 底层系统: Ubuntu,Debian ![img](https://pica.zhimg.com/80/v2-b307a7ca2c4946da97c8d5f8502eeae9_720w.png) [Debian](https://www.debian.org/)是最古老的Linux发行版之一,也是很多其他发行版的基础,例如知名的[Ubuntu](https://www.ubuntu.com/)和易用的[Linux Mint](https://www.linuxmint.com/)。 这是一个社区发行版,只附带免费的软件和驱动程序。但除此之外,Debian仓库提供了数千种应用程序,并且拥有适合大量硬件设备的驱动。 安装过程并不容易,在装完之后,你还需要执行各种步骤来完成所有的硬件配置工作。 - **专业知识需求:3颗心** - 桌面环境: Gnome,KDE,XFCE,以及其他 - 使用场景: 社区版可用作服务器、普通桌面系统,也作为其他发行版的底层框架 - 官方网站: https://www.debian.org/ - 底层系统: N/A ![img](https://pic1.zhimg.com/80/v2-4678f2ac0362b5ba45df811244c9b457_720w.png) [Ubuntu](https://www.ubuntu.com/)是一款专为大众而设计的现代桌面操作系统,非常易于使用。通过完整的硬件集成和一整套应用程序,大多数初学者将此视为迈向Linux阶梯的第一步。 如果你希望尝试Windows之外的东西,但又不想过度依赖命令行,那么Ubuntu是一个很好的选择,因为你根本就不需要使用终端窗口。 - **专业知识需求:1颗心** - 桌面环境: Unity,Gnome - 使用场景: 通用桌面操作系统 - 官方网站: https://www.ubuntu.com/ - 底层系统: Debian ![img](https://pic2.zhimg.com/80/v2-76d18b0927da16dd988c23d23d23e1f3_720w.png) [Manjaro](https://sourceforge.net/projects/manjarolinux/)提供了一种更简单的方法来安装和使用基于Arch的发行版。Arch是一款前瞻性的专业Linux系统,但对新用户不那么友好,需要一定的专业知识和学习意愿才能启动并运行。 为了弥补这一差距,Manjaro提供了一个中间操作系统,使得任何人都能轻松体验Arch带来的乐趣。 - **专业知识需求:3颗心** - 桌面环境: Cinnamon,Enlightenment,XFCE,Gnome,以及其他 - 使用场景: 通用桌面扩展系统 - 官方网站: [sourceforge.net/projects/manjarolinux/](https://sourceforge.net/projects/manjarolinux/) - 底层系统: Arch ![img](https://pic2.zhimg.com/80/v2-4510f3d3e024f0b9da1239c1996fe67b_720w.png) 作为Ubuntu和其他基于Debian的Linux发行版的绝佳替代方案,[openSUSE](https://software.opensuse.org/)为家庭用户提供了一个稳定的运行环境,具有不错的应用程序和可靠的技术支持。 对于新手或没有经验的用户来说,安装过程可能有点棘手,但一旦设置完成,你就可以访问一系列详细的使用文档。虽然没有Mint或Ubuntu那么简单,但openSUSE仍然很有竞争力。 - **专业知识需求:2颗心** - 桌面环境: Gnome,KDE,以及其他 - 使用场景: 通用桌面操作系统 - 官方网站: https://software.opensuse.org/ - 底层系统: N/A ![img](https://pic1.zhimg.com/80/v2-92c69c894bc3ed05e7a70155fd869573_720w.png) [Fedora](https://getfedora.org/)是一个基于[Red Hat](https://www.redhat.com/)的社区发行版,旨在提供最先进的应用软件和驱动程序,是最早引入[Wayland](https://wayland.freedesktop.org/)和[SystemD](https://wiki.archlinux.org/)的发行版之一。 在安装完成之后,你可以获得一系列附带软件。但需要注意的是,并非所有版本都是100%稳定的。 - **专业知识需求:2颗心** - 桌面环境: Gnome,KDE,以及其他 - 使用场景: 通用桌面操作系统,实验新概念 - 官方网站: https://getfedora.org/ - 底层系统: Red Hat ![img](https://pica.zhimg.com/80/v2-5dd377c9e6a6d18768daea407ac08cb3_720w.png) [Zorin](https://zorinos.com/)基于Ubuntu设计,界面外观和使用体验与其他桌面操作系统(例如Windows和macOS)相似。 这个发行版具有一整套桌面应用程序,包括办公套件、图形应用程序、音频播放器,以及视频播放器等等,另外还提供了很多视觉效果。 - **专业知识需求:1颗心** - 桌面环境: Gnome,LXDE - 使用场景: 通用桌面操作系统 - 官方网站: https://zorinos.com/ - 底层系统: Ubuntu ![img](https://pic3.zhimg.com/80/v2-9d05ac7829180f1310b48b1ce26d9d96_720w.png) 很难相信[Elementary](https://elementary.io/)已经变得如此优秀,不仅设计轻巧、易于安装和使用,干净优雅的操作界面也让人赏心悦目。 这个发行版基于Ubuntu构建,因此你可以轻松访问大量的应用程序库。 - **专业知识需求:1颗心** - 桌面环境: Pantheon - 使用场景: 轻巧而优雅的桌面操作系统 - 官方网站: https://elementary.io/ - 底层系统: Ubuntu ![img](https://pic2.zhimg.com/80/v2-9886ae8a5769a4c29c5f8b24b9520060_720w.png) [CentOS](https://www.centos.org/)是另一个基于Red Hat的社区发行版,但是比Fedora更加主流,并且与openSUSE共享相同的受众群体。 由于使用与Fedora相同的安装程序,因此整个安装过程非常简单,另外还有丰富的应用程序可供选择。 - **专业知识需求:2颗心** - 桌面环境: Gnome,KDE,以及其他 - 使用场景: 通用桌面操作系统 - 官方网站: https://www.centos.org/ - 底层系统: Red Hat ![img](https://pic2.zhimg.com/80/v2-1868fc84d1d06aa739e420b8275470e8_720w.png) 与Manjaro一样,[Antergos](https://antergos.com/)旨在提供一个所有人都可以使用的操作系统,同时还有对Arch的访问。 虽然不像Manjaro那样精致,但它提供了六种桌面环境,并且非常容易使用。选择桌面环境的方式是在安装阶段,同样,你还要在这个阶段选择希望安装的应用程序。 - **专业知识需求:2颗心** - 桌面环境: Gnome,KDE,以及其他 - 使用场景: 通用桌面操作系统 - 官方网站: https://antergos.com/ - 底层系统: N/A ![img](https://pica.zhimg.com/80/v2-d55e9a66e70cdf95329160ab9e31053d_720w.png) 中级用户和行业专家将会喜欢[Arch](https://www.archlinux.org/),虽然提供最新的应用软件和驱动程序,但需要比其他发行版更多的维护工作。此外,你还得掌握专业知识,并做好阅读大量文档的心理准备。 - **专业知识需求:4颗心** - 桌面环境: Cinnamon,Gnome,KDE,以及其他 - 使用场景: 多用途桌面操作系统 - 官方网站: https://www.archlinux.org/ - 底层系统: N/A ![img](https://pic2.zhimg.com/80/v2-a9147ec70843c2266d1a315898159175_720w.png) 与Ubuntu和Mint一样,[PCLinuxOS](http://www.pclinuxos.com/)易于安装和使用,并且拥有大量的程序库和良好的社区。这是一个滚动发行版,意味着安装之后,你永远不必考虑升级,因为它会始终保持最新。 - **专业知识需求:1颗心** - 桌面环境: KDE,Gnome,LXDE,MATE - 使用场景: 通用桌面操作系统 - 官方网站: http://www.pclinuxos.com/ - 底层系统: N/A ![img](https://pica.zhimg.com/80/v2-142dede94f1b2382ef4111adcaa1baf5_720w.png) [Solus](https://getsol.us/)是一个相对较新的发行版,专注于质量而不是数量。系统使用[Budgie](https://github.com/solus-project/budgie-desktop)桌面 —— 这也是最新的,目前这种发行版越来越受欢迎。 - **专业知识需求:3颗心** - 桌面环境: Budgie - 使用场景: 专注于质量的通用桌面操作系统 - 官方网站: https://getsol.us/ - 底层系统: N/A ![img](https://pica.zhimg.com/80/v2-0b0e781cded4fb50b59953a0bd22c687_720w.png) [Linux Lite](https://www.linuxliteos.com/)是另一种基于Ubuntu的操作系统,设计轻量、易于安装,并提供全套应用程序。 这不是官方的Ubuntu分拆版本,但已经运行了很多年,绝对值得一试。 - **专业知识需求:1颗心** - 桌面环境: XFCE - 使用场景: 轻量级桌面操作系统 - 官方网站: https://www.linuxliteos.com/ - 底层系统: Ubuntu ![img](https://pica.zhimg.com/80/v2-a9ac4e98ed71341f28cb4111f785604e_720w.png) 最初,[Mageia](https://www.mageia.org/)从[Mandriva](https://www.openmandriva.org/)项目的火焰中崛起。 这是一个类似于openSUSE和Fedora的通用发行版,具有良好的软件范围和易用的安装程序。虽然操作方式略有不同,但没有什么困难是无法克服的。 - **专业知识需求:2颗心** - 桌面环境: Gnome,KDE,以及其他 - 使用场景: 通用桌面操作系统,实验新概念 - 官方网站: https://www.mageia.org/ - 底层系统: N/A ![img](https://pic3.zhimg.com/80/v2-d2509724997e67ef777b9a7e9c756ea0_720w.png) 在使用Unity桌面之前,Ubuntu依赖于Gnome 2。 [Ubuntu MATE](https://ubuntu-mate.org/)使用Gnome 3作为桌面环境,与较旧的Gnome 2非常类似。最终,你将得到Ubuntu的所有优点:良好的性能和高度可定制的桌面环境。 - **专业知识需求:1颗心** - 桌面环境: MATE - 使用场景: 通用桌面操作系统,适用于低性能计算机 - 官方网站: https://ubuntu-mate.org/ - 底层系统: Ubuntu ![img](https://pic2.zhimg.com/80/v2-a6bb8fb358a746f1a8daa10676b43d22_720w.png) [Lubuntu](https://lubuntu.net/)是部署LXDE桌面环境的Ubuntu轻量级版本,配备了一整套桌面应用程序,但没有Ubuntu系统那样功能齐全。 由于Lubuntu提供对主Ubuntu存储库的访问,因此你可以安装任何需要的应用程序。 - **专业知识需求:1颗心** - 桌面环境: LXDE - 使用场景: 适用于旧硬件的轻量级桌面操作系统 - 官方网站: https://lubuntu.net/ - 底层系统: Ubuntu ![img](https://pica.zhimg.com/80/v2-d5b4de8f1d54413c5e89c6979fc71d29_720w.png) [LXLE](http://www.lxle.net/)是Lubuntu的重要组成部分,包括更完整的应用程序和系统工具。事实上,LXLE比Lubuntu更受欢迎,这表明额外的附加功能确实提供了良好的价值。 - **专业知识需求:1颗心** - 桌面环境: LXDE - 使用场景: 通用桌面操作系统,适用于低性能计算机 - 官方网站: http://www.lxle.net/ - 底层系统: Lubuntu ![img](https://pic3.zhimg.com/80/v2-5a51bf56b38d2005dd974799be1650ac_720w.png) [Puppy Linux](http://puppylinux.org/)是一款出色的Linux发行版,旨在从USB驱动器运行,具有极小的内存占用。 尽管体积小巧,但包含了广泛的应用程序。 - **专业知识需求:2颗心** - 桌面环境: JWM - 使用场景: 轻量级操作系统,设计用于从USB驱动器运行 - 官方网站: http://puppylinux.org/ - 底层系统: N/A ![img](https://pic3.zhimg.com/80/v2-c54dbfbb84aadd4c983a0ca875df4942_720w.png) [Slackware](http://www.slackware.com/)是最古老的Linux发行版之一,但目前仍然在积极维护着。你需要丰富的Linux知识才能熟练使用,因为它依赖于旧的包管理方法,并且需要大量手动调整才能正常工作。 - **专业知识需求:5颗心** - 桌面环境: Gnome,KDE,XFCE等等 - 使用场景: 多用途桌面操作系统 - 官方网站: http://www.slackware.com/ - 底层系统: N/A ![img](https://pica.zhimg.com/80/v2-36db5cc9b9008104e5d86530b55f717f_720w.png) [KDE Neon](https://neon.kde.org/)是一个基于Ubuntu的发行版,旨在为KDE桌面环境提供所有最新软件的存储库。 - **专业知识需求:1颗心** - 桌面环境: KDE Plasma - 使用场景: 通用桌面操作系统,专注于KDE及其应用 - 官方网站: https://neon.kde.org/ - 底层系统: Ubuntu ![img](https://pic3.zhimg.com/80/v2-c8cf198e46cf5977bb073b395d861f2d_720w.png) [Kali](https://www.kali.org/)是专为安全性和渗透测试而构建的Linux发行版。 由于基于Debian分支,所以安装过程非常简单,但附带的工具比较复杂,需要一定的专业知识和技能才能熟练使用。 - **专业知识需求:4颗心** - 桌面环境: Gnome - 使用场景: 安全和渗透测试 - 官方网站: https://www.kali.org/ - 底层系统: Debian ![img](https://pica.zhimg.com/80/v2-674e75ce004f9dc9c4b9c839543c567a_720w.png) [AntiX](https://antixlinux.com/)是一个基于Debian和IceWM的轻量级通用发行版。 安装过程非常容易,默认情况下包含一组不错的应用程序,但并非所有应用都是主流并广为熟知。为了获得最好的性能表现,你将失去一些华丽的视觉效果。 - **专业知识需求:2颗心** - 桌面环境: IceWM - 使用场景: 适用于旧硬件的轻量级桌面操作系统 - 官方网站: https://antixlinux.com/ - 底层系统: Debian

有疑问加站长微信联系(非本文作者)

入群交流(和以上内容无关):加入Go大咖交流群,或添加微信:liuxiaoyan-s 备注:入群;或加QQ群:692541889

1237 次点击  
加入收藏 微博
添加一条新回复 (您需要 登录 后才能回复 没有账号 ?)
  • 请尽量让自己的回复能够对别人有帮助
  • 支持 Markdown 格式, **粗体**、~~删除线~~、`单行代码`
  • 支持 @ 本站用户;支持表情(输入 : 提示),见 Emoji cheat sheet
  • 图片支持拖拽、截图粘贴等方式上传